The part of the dynamo in which the electromotive force is induced is called the armature. This is generally a rotating part, but in certain types of machines it is stationary, in which case the magnetic field rotates.

The core of the armature is made of soft iron in order to increase the number of lines of force by reducing the reluctance in the magnetic circuit. Reluctance in a magnetic circuit corresponds to resistance in an electrical circuit, except that there is no substance through which the lines of force will not pass. In most armatures the conductors lie in slots cut into the surface of the core parallel to the axis.
